How are the banded Notorious Novembers???
Hi all, I was banded on 11/3 so about one week. I am for the most part feeling good. I started feeling hungry today. Everything looks and smells so good. But I have not messed up and have convinced myself that I will stick to all the docs orders. I am on liquids for 2 weeks so tomorrow will be the start of week 2. Then 2 weeks of mushies so excited about that by the way. Then slowly start introducing regular foods back in. After being on the liquid diet 2 weeks before surgery I am sooooo ready for anything else. Hope everyone is doing well.....

Proudly banded!!!!
I was finally banded on Monday WOOHOO!!! Had to stay one night in the hospital. So far everything is going good. Of course I am in a little pain and gassy. But I went to my daughter and son's veterans day program today and felt pretty good for the most part. By the time it was over I was definitely ready to go though. Now it is Wednesday night and just feeling really sleepy. Don't have much energy right now. I have one more day of Clear liquids before I can start back on my Protein shakes and some other liquids. Well i am glad to finally join all the other bandster and to continue my journey on here with all your support and encouragement and hopefully I can give some back.
